below. Consider the following use-case where the intent of tagging is
to
mark the repository state just before committing of a set of changes
that includes adding and/or removing of some files:
$ cd working_copy
$ echo a > a
$ cvs add a
cvs server: scheduling file `a' for addition
cvs server: use 'cvs commit' to add this file permanently
[... time passes ... and now I'm ready to commit...]
$ cvs update
...
$ cvs tag -F before-my-changes
cvs server: nothing known about a
cvs [server aborted]: correct the above errors first!
Oops! Need to remove file back to be able to tag the repository!
Doesn't error "nothing known about a" look funny by the way? Shouldn't
'cvs update' show "N" meaning "nothing known" instead of "A" as the
status of the file then :)

Somewhat similar problem exists with 'cvs remove' (here the problem is
even harder to avoid as 'cvs update' re-creates missing files not
marked
with 'cvs remove'):
$ rm b # don't need this file anymore
$ cvs remove b # need this to prevent 'update' from re-creating it.
cvs server: scheduling `b' for removal
cvs server: use 'cvs commit' to remove this file permanently
[... time passes ... and now I'm ready to commit...]
$ cvs update
...
$ cvs tag -F before-my-changes
cvs server: Tagging .
cvs server: skipping removed but un-commited file `b'
Oops! Need to undo the 'cvs remove' of the file to be able to correctly
tag it in the repository.
Again, this is a human factors issue that wasn't well considered when
CVS was designed. If you want to tag the versions of the files that
appeared in your workspace as the result of the update, then CVS should
remember that result and not erase the version number in its metadata
when it flags the removal.
